South Australian Consolidated Acts49—Acquisition, supply and re-supply
In this Part, unless the contrary intention appears—
(a) a
reference to the acquisition of goods includes a reference to the acquisition
of property in, or rights in relation to, goods in pursuance of a supply of
the goods; and
(b) a
reference to the supply or acquisition of goods or services includes a
reference to agreeing to supply or acquire goods or services; and
(c) a
reference to the supply or acquisition of goods includes a reference to the
supply or acquisition of goods together with other property or services, or
both; and
(d) a
reference to the supply or acquisition of services includes a reference to the
supply or acquisition of services together with property or other services, or
both; and
(e) a
reference to the re-supply of goods acquired from a person includes a
reference to—
(i)
a supply of the goods to another person in an altered
form or condition; and
(ii)
a supply to another person of goods in which the
first-mentioned goods have been incorporated.
